Orion's Shield Proves Its Mettle

The heat shield of Artemis II outshone expectations, proving we can handle the moon and back.

Perhaps the biggest question going into the Artemis II mission this spring was how the heat shield, designed to protect the crew during re-entry, would perform. The heat shield, which was expected to char upon re-entry, had experienced unexpected losses during a test flight in late 2022. However, the crew of Artemis II, led by commander Reid Wiseman, safely splashed down in the Pacific Ocean after a triumphant trip around the Moon. NASA officials stated that the condition of the heat shield was “highly satisfying,” with only nine observed char loss sites compared to more than 100 on the previous mission. This significant improvement will give NASA confidence in the performance of its deep-space vehicle for future lunar missions.


During a meeting of NASA’s Aerospace Safety Advisory Panel, panel member Paul Hill, former director of Mission Operations at NASA, reviewed the findings at the Ames Research Center in California. Hill confirmed that the heat shield worked as intended, despite initial concerns.
